Meri Brown was the first and only legal wife of Kody Brown. They are featured in six season of TLC’s “Sister Wives”. Meri is the one kind of known as a bully toward some of the other “wives”. We’ve watched season after season (I think they’re going into season seven next fall) where Robyn Brown, Kody’s younger wife (newest wife) has taken the place of dear old Meri. So much so that Kody legally divorced Meri and married Robyn – “for the kids” (the story was the divorce was done so Kody could adopt three biological children of Robyn from a previous marriage). I felt sad for Meri when the catfish story started to surface through the internet because I felt she was in a vulnerable place having lost her “legal” husband, her daughter off at college, and no other children to occupy her time. She began chatting on Twitter with Jackie Overton who was not very convincingly pretending to be a 42 year old millionaire dude who happened to have a private jet (or three if I remember correctly) and own “five” businesses. Oh, he was also “really really good looking” and apparently a vegan (snark!) “Samuel Cooper” used the Twitter handle: notbatmanyet to lure Meri into her web of lies and blackmail for months. While unbeknownst to the Twittersphere Meri moved the ‘relationship’ off of just Twitter onto phone calls, texts, picture messages, and attempts to meet Sam in person at Disney World and other locations throughout Utah and Nevada. “Sam” was so in love with Meri that he was kind enough to save supposed text messages, voicemails, and pictures that were sent to him from Meri. He loved her so much he decided that once she stopped talking to him (she had found out that Jackie Overton was pretending to be this guy Sam), he took to his notbatmanyet.com blog and decided to release private pictures, several heartfelt voicemails, and doctored text messages from Meri in an attempt to prove that not only did he really love Meri – they had a sexual affair, don’t you know? The public demanded via Twitter and through the news outlets that Meri and the TLC production company please go ahead and address the voice mails released by Jackie Overton and everything else the public had witnessed. Finally Meri came forward to People magazine and claimed to have had an emotional affair with a woman pretending to be a man (paraphrasing here sweeties). Okay, what the hell does that mean? Meri admitted she was catfished by ‘this person’ and during the Tell All claims that she was told to say all the stuff she said in the voicemails. She was directed to emotionally and very convincingly tell this “Sam” that she loved him and compared to Kody “Sam” would win every time?
